Baseball
Pitcher
(1976-77)
Inducted 1989
The only thing harder than scoring runs off Dave Caiazzo was beating the righthander. Caiazzo registered six career shutouts, the second best total in UNH history, and won 22 of 24 decisions. These numbers become even more impressive when you consider Caiazzo accomplished this in only two years. A junior college transfer, he recorded an 11-1 record, three shutouts, 80 strikeouts and 2.89 ERA in 1976. His 11 wins ranked fourth among the nation’s leaders as he led the Chargers to the NCAA Division II Northeast Regionals. He followed that campaign with an indentical 11-1 slate in 1977, leading the team in wins, ERA (1.54), games pitched (13), strikeouts (62) and shutouts (3). Caiazzo helped New Haven to its second trip to the College World Series, where it finished fourth in the nation. After graduation, he signed a contract with the Philadelphia Phillies.
